{
gStyle->SetOptStat(0);
gStyle->SetOptTitle(0);
TFile *_file0 = TFile::Open("shapeToy.root");
_file0->cd("events");
float max=-999;
TH1F* frame=0;
for(int iev=0;iev<20;++iev)
{
TH1F* event=(TH1F*)_file0->Get(Form("events/eventTriggered_%d",iev));
if (iev==0)
{
event->Draw();
frame=event;
}
else
event->Draw("SAME");
if (event->GetBinContent(event->GetMaximumBin())>max)
max=event->GetBinContent(event->GetMaximumBin());
}
frame->SetMaximum(max*1.2);
frame->GetXaxis()->SetRangeUser(0,300);
TH1F* averageTriggered=(TH1F*)_file0->Get("fullTriggered");
averageTriggered->SetLineColor(kRed);
averageTriggered->SetMarkerColor(kRed);
averageTriggered->SetMarkerSize(0.9);
averageTriggered->SetMarkerStyle(20);
averageTriggered->SetLineWidth(4);
averageTriggered->Draw("PSAME");
//now fit the shape
TF1* f2=new TF1("f2","[0]*((1-[4])*(TMath::Exp((-2*[1]*(x-[3])+[2]*[2])/2/[1]/[1])*(1-TMath::Erf((-[1]*(x-[3])+[2]*[2])/(TMath::Sqrt(2)*[1]*[2])))) + [4]* TMath::Exp((-2*[1]*(x-[3])+[5]*[5])/2/[1]/[1])*(1-TMath::Erf((-[1]*(x-[3])+[5]*[5])/(TMath::Sqrt(2)*[1]*[5]))))",0,500);
f2->SetParameter(3,50);
f2->SetParLimits(3,10,100);
f2->SetParameter(2,4);
f2->SetParLimits(2,3,10);
f2->SetParameter(1,45);
f2->SetParLimits(1,30,60);
f2->SetParameter(0,180);
f2->SetParLimits(0,0,500);
f2->FixParameter(4,0);
f2->FixParameter(5,0);
gStyle->SetOptFit(11111);
f2->SetNpx(10000);
averageTriggered->Fit(f2,"LRB+","0",20,500);
f2->SetLineColor(kMagenta);
f2->SetLineWidth(4);
f2->Draw("SAME");
TLatex *text=new TLatex();
text->DrawLatexNDC(0.4,0.8,Form("#tau_{sim}=45 ns"));
text->DrawLatexNDC(0.6,0.8,Form("#tau_{fit}=%3.1f#pm%2.1f ns",f2->GetParameter(1),f2->GetParError(1)));
text->DrawLatexNDC(0.4,0.74,Form("#sigma_{sim}=4 ns"));
text->DrawLatexNDC(0.6,0.74,Form("#sigma_{fit}=%3.1f#pm%2.1f ns",f2->GetParameter(2),f2->GetParError(2)));
frame->GetYaxis()->SetTitle("Amplitude (mv)");
frame->GetXaxis()->SetTitle("Time (ns)");
TString plotsDir = "~/cernbox/www/plots/LYBench/";
c1->SaveAs(plotsDir+"eventsTriggered.pdf");
c1->SaveAs(plotsDir+"eventsTriggered.png");
}
